Overview
The Fetal Heart Institute webinars will focus on discussing pertinent (emergent) topics for health care providers that interact with the expectant patient and the fetus. Topics will aid the health care provider to be on the cutting edge of latest treatments for this group of complex patients.

Objectives
At the conclusion of this activity, learners will be able to:

  1. Verbalize increased understanding in fetal ultrasound imaging.
  2. Address families' concerns pertinent to their health care concerns.
  3. Increase their knowledge regarding optimal care of the fetus.

Accreditation
Memorial Healthcare System is accredited by the Accreditation Council for Continuing Medical Education (ACCME) to provide continuing medical education for physicians.

Credit

  • Physicians: Memorial Healthcare System designates for a maximum of 1.50 AMA PRA Category 1 Credit(s)™. Physicians should claim only the credit commensurate with the extent of their participation in the activity.
  • All Other Learners: All other learners will receive a Certificate of Participation for a maximum of 1.50 hours of education. Consult your professional licensing board regarding the applicability and acceptance of certificates of participation for educational activities certified for AMA PRA Category 1 Credit(s)™ from organizations accredited by the Accreditation Council for Continuing Medical Education. 

Maximum credit amount subject to change based on final activity agenda.
